WebNov 11, 2024 · The LCC system uses the beginning letters and first line of numbers to indicate the subject of the book (in this example, LA 212: Education > History of Education > United States). As you might expect, the letters are ordered alphabetically. For example, the letter D comes before K, and so forth. WebFeb 9, 2024 · Books are first ordered alphabetically; books with the same letter in the third line are then arranged by decimal numbe r (not whole number.) The following call numbers are in correct order: When the top three lines are identical, look to the fourth line.

WebNov 11, 2024 · Shelving a book is simply putting that book back where it belongs using the LCC system. The main stacks are arranged by subject (A-Z). A call number is like an address: it tells us where the book is located in the library. Call numbers appear on the spines of books and journals and in the library's catalog. Note that the same call number can be written from top-to-bottom or left-to-right. how much is raticate break worthWebTutorial Test 1 Test 2 Test 3. In this example, PS 3537 = Language and Literature (P) > … how much is ratWebDec 14, 2024 · Books should remain upright and remain in line with each other on the shelves. This process is called blocking. Eliminate large gaps between books. Shelf reading and blocking go hand in hand.
